Noel Sullivan Opens Up About Sexuality and the Pressure of Fame in Hear'Say
Hear'Say's Noel Sullivan on sexuality and fame pressures

Former Hear'Say star Noel Sullivan has candidly discussed the struggles he faced hiding his sexuality during the height of the band's fame. The 43-year-old singer revealed the immense pressure he felt to conform to public expectations while navigating life in the spotlight.

The Weight of Secrecy

Sullivan admitted that being in the closet during Hear'Say's heyday took a significant emotional toll. "It was incredibly difficult," he confessed. "You're constantly worrying about being 'found out' while trying to maintain this perfect pop star image."

Fame's Double-Edged Sword

The Welsh performer explained how sudden fame after winning Popstars in 2001 created unexpected challenges. "One minute you're anonymous, the next you can't walk down the street without being recognised. That kind of scrutiny makes personal authenticity nearly impossible," he said.

A New Chapter

Now happily out and starring in musical theatre productions, Sullivan reflects on how the industry has changed. "Today's young artists have more freedom to be themselves, though there's still progress to be made," he noted. The singer hopes his story will help others facing similar struggles.
